In this solo episode, I dive into one of the most polarising topics in health and fitness right now: alcohol. We’ve gone from glamorising nights out and “work hard, play hard” culture, to completely demonising alcohol in the name of hustle, optimisation, and wellness. But the truth — like most things — lives somewhere in the middle. I break down:
  • The real impact of alcohol on health, performance, and recovery
  • Why the “all or nothing” approach rarely works
  • How hustle culture has pushed the pendulum too far toward shame and guilt
  • What a balanced, realistic relationship with alcohol actually looks like
  • Why nuance matters more than fearmongering
This isn’t about saying alcohol is harmless, and it’s not about preaching total abstinence either. It’s about stepping back, questioning extremes, and understanding how alcohol fits into the bigger picture of health, happiness, and living well.
